Sr. Director, Project Management- Network Policy Development ****Job Description:**** This role is responsible for leading a team of legally trained professionals in drafting and developing Discover Payment Network Operating Regulations and related publications, partnering with accountable executives to develop new network policies, ensuring rules are accurate, consistent and transparent. Regularly influencing and engaging with a wide range of cross-functional stakeholders and ensuring internal rule change management, submission and approval processes are followed and appropriately documented. ****Responsibilities:**** * Policy Development – Draft, maintain and modernize network policies, operating rules and related publications, applying legal training to ensure clarity, enforceability and alignment with regulatory and contractual requirements. Ensure detailed, accurate drafting of network policy changes approved across the Network Policy organization. Analyze and advise on strategic policy issues. Translate complex legal, technical and operational requirements into clear, implementable rules for diverse stakeholder audiences * Team leadership – coach, inspire, develop and manage a team of legally trained Policy Developers, as well as hiring and integrating new team colleagues.
